How We Keep Competition Fair

Playing Partners

Whenever possible, players are encouraged to play with another RIP Tour member. If another member isn’t available, players may compete with any golfer who is willing to act as their playing partner and witness.


Live Score Verification

Each round must include a completed scorecard that is submitted through the RIP Tour app.


Photo Verification

Players will upload:

A photo of the first tee.

A photo of the completed scorecard.

A photo from the final hole.


GPS Course Verification

The RIP Tour app records the golf course, date, and time to confirm the round was played where it was submitted.


Handicap Monitoring

Our handicap system automatically tracks performance. Scores that are significantly outside a player’s normal range may be reviewed before becoming official.


Random Integrity Reviews

To protect every member, the RIP Tour may randomly review tournament rounds and request additional verification.


Sportsmanship Policy

Members who intentionally submit false scores or violate the integrity of the Tour may receive:

Score disqualification

Tournament forfeiture

Suspension

Permanent removal from the RIP Tour

FAIR COMPETITION

How Handicap-Adjusted Scoring Works


RIP Golf Tour uses handicap-adjusted net scoring — the same system trusted by the USGA — so a 20-handicapper from rural Texas can compete fairly against a scratch golfer in California. Your Net Score is calculated by subtracting your course handicap from your gross score, adjusted for each course's Slope and Rating.

This means the playing field is level regardless of your local course's difficulty. A par-72 course with a Slope of 135 and a par-71 course with a Slope of 113 both produce comparable net scores, so every round is a genuine competition.

Your RIP Rating is RIP Golf Tour's proprietary performance index. It evolves with every round you post — rewarding consistency, improvement, and competitive performance in field events. Think of it as your tour credential: the number that tells the field who you are as a competitor.

NET SCORE FORMULA

Gross Score — Course Handicap


COURSE HANDICAP

Handicap Index x (Slope / 113) + (CR - Par)

RANKINGS & REWARDS

Tour Points, Rankings & Championship Qualification


Every round you play on the RIP Golf Tour earns Tour Points. Points accumulate across the season to determine your standing in Texas and National Rankings — and ultimately, your path to championship events and prize eligibility.

Tour Points

Tour Points

Earn points in every tournament based on your net score finish within your division. Higher-tier events (Classics, Championships) award multiplied points. Points reset each season — every golfer starts fresh.

• Entry-level events: 50–200 pts
• Classic events: 100–400 pts
• Championship events: 250–1,000 pts

Rankings

Texas & National Rankings

Rankings are calculated from your top N results each season, rewarding consistency over single-round outliers. Compete within your Texas region or zoom out to see your national standing against players across every state.

• State-level rankings by handicap division
• National overall and division rankings
• Updated weekly after score submission closes

Championship Qualification

Championship Qualification

Players who accumulate sufficient Tour Points through the season earn automatic bids into the RIP Texas Championship and RIP National Championship — the tour's marquee events with the largest prize pools and VIP experiences.

• Top 10% in Texas Rankings qualify for Texas Championship
• Top 5% nationally qualify for RIP National Championship
• Wild card entries via special qualifier events
